      Rapport Building
      I believe first and foremost that the student has to be able to accept my style of teaching- I have a younger brother who I tutored for A levels and it was difficult for him to accept my assertive style of teaching as he had a headstrong personality and often rejected explanations unless justified by a greater authority. Hence I changed my tactic-instead of offering him direct explanations I simply directed him towards the generally accepted answer with prompts and hints. Often, I realized, he already knew the answer to his question long before I even got close to giving out the obvious leads. To build rapport with my students is to adapt to each person's personality. Parents on the other hand I will try to provide insights into the student's capabilities in a politically correct manner-many parents feel that hard work will surely pay off for every student, yet there are limits to this assumption. Having too high expectations of their child often puts unnecessary pressure on the student to excel, which may negatively affect the final grade. To build rapport with them I would consult them on the student's behavior and personality-not only would that be a common topic, but would also provide insights from different perspectives on the student's studying habits.
